Well, basically anything you craft, regardless of its level can be used.
For example: I am a level 12 Knight Enchanter and I went and got the T3 schematics for the weapon I wanted (Seer Staff). The level of the Seer Staff is like a level 22 or something I think? But I can equip it on my level 12 mage. Even though Rare and Unique level 18 items I find require level 15 mages.
So... I wouldn't worry about your level or your gear's level. Craft what you want and throw it on your characters. You should be good!

First of all, thanks for the solid replies here, very helpful so far.
The only mystery remaining for me is this: I know the main slot is going to be dmg or armor, BUT how do I know what the secondary slots are going to add to the item (besides actually trying it out)? For instance, lets say on a weapon; will one slot always be an attribute (cunning, dex etc.) and the other something like %to crit/flanking damage/bleed/stagger etc.? Or on armor, one slot attribute, other melee def/ranged def/magic resist etc.?

Yes, The schematics are set. If it says Utility it will always be utility, if it says offence, it will always be offence, if it says defence, it will always be defence.
